Description
St James's Park is a landmark venue in the heart of Newcastle upon Tyne and one of the most recognisable football stadiums in the United Kingdom. As the home of Newcastle United Football Club, the stadium regularly hosts Premier League fixtures and other large-scale events, drawing tens of thousands of visitors into the city centre on a regular basis. Its central location places it within a densely populated urban environment, surrounded by key transport links, businesses, and public spaces. In response to the evolving nature of urban security threats-particularly the use of vehicles as weapons in crowded areas-this procurement project seeks to implement a comprehensive Hostile Vehicle Mitigation (HVM) strategy around St James's Park. The aim is to enhance public safety and reduce vulnerability to vehicle-borne threats, while maintaining the stadium's open and accessible relationship with the surrounding cityscape
